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| quero-quero-andino | Gray Slender Opossum |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(cordados) | Chordata (cordados) |
| Class | Aves (ave) | Mammalia (mamíferos) |
| Order | Charadriiformes (Charadriiformes) | Didelphimorphia (Didelphimorphia) |
| Family | Charadriidae | Didelphidae |
| Genus | Vanellus | Marmosops |
| Species | Vanellus resplendens | Marmosops incanus |
Evolutionary Relationship
quero-quero-andino and Gray Slender Opossum share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(cordados)
